Here is a look at the foreign-born drivers who have made the most starts in the Indianapolis 500. This list features the top 15 drivers, all of whom have made at least 10 starts. Mario Andretti and Ralph DePalma were born in Italy but became American citizens.

Most Starts By Foreign-Born Drivers (Birth Country in Parenthesis)
- Mario Andretti: 29 (Italy)
- Helio Castroneves: 17 (Brazil)
- Arie Luyendyk: 17 (The Netherlands)
- Tony Kanaan: 16 (Brazil)
- Scott Dixon: 15 (Born in Australia; Native of New Zealand)
- Roberto Guerrero: 15 (Colombia)
- Raul Boesel: 13 (Brazil)
- Emerson Fittipaldi: 11 (Brazil)
- Scott Goodyear: 11 (Canada)
- Geoff Brabham: 10 (Australia)
- Ryan Briscoe: 10 (Australia)
- Ralph DePalma: 10 (Italy)
- Dario Franchitti: 10 (Scotland)
- Will Power: 10 (Australia)
- Tomas Scheckter: 10 (South Africa)

Notes of Interest

- Of the 15 drivers on the list, eight have won the Indianapolis 500: Mario Andretti, Helio Castroneves, Arie Luyendyk, Tony Kanaan, Scott Dixon, Emerson Fittipaldi, Ralph DePalma and Dario Franchitti.
